2. Popular Bunk Bed Designs
Bunk beds come in a variety of designs dealing with different tastes and requirements. Here are some popular styles found in the UK market:
Design Type | Description |
---|---|
Standard Wooden | Traditional design; available in various finishes; durable and timeless. |
Metal Bunk Beds | Light-weight, often with a modern or commercial look; easy to move. |
Loft Beds | Raised beds that supply underneath space for desks, storage, or play. |
Futon Bunk Beds | A combination of a futon and bunk bed; perfect for multi-purpose spaces. |
L-Shaped Bunk Beds | Two beds placed in an L-shape; great for maximizing corner spaces. |
3. Benefits of Bunk Beds
Buying a bunk bed offers several advantages:
- Space-saving: Bunk beds are perfect for little bedrooms, allowing 2 kids to share a room without sacrificing space.
- Adaptability: Many bunk beds include features such as pull-out trundles, desks, or storage drawers, making them multifunctional.
- Motivates Sharing: Bunk beds can foster a sense of companionship and sharing amongst brother or sisters or buddies.
- Trendy Aesthetics: With different styles offered, bunk beds can function as an elegant addition to a bed room rather than simply a practical piece of furniture.
- Affordable: Instead of buying 2 beds, a bunk bed enables more cost-effective usage of space while accommodating more children.
4. Security Considerations
When it pertains to bunk beds, safety is paramount, particularly for more youthful kids. Here are some essential safety suggestions:
- Choose strong building and construction: Look for bunk beds made from solid wood or heavy-duty metal to make sure resilience.
- Ensure proper height: The leading bunk ought to comply with security requirements, normally having at least 16 inches of guardrail on the side.
- Inspect weight limitations: Ensure the bunk bed supports the weight of the desired users comfortably.
- Utilize the best bed mattress: Use bed mattress sizes that fit comfortably within the bed frame to prevent gaps where a child might become trapped.
- Develop rules: Make sure children understand the rules of bed usage, such as no leaping and only one individual on the top bunk bed uk.
5. Upkeep of Bunk Beds
Bunk beds need regular upkeep to guarantee they stay safe and practical. Here are some upkeep suggestions:
- Regularly examine hardware: Check screws and bolts to guarantee they stay securely attached and safe and secure.
- Tidy mattresses: Regularly vacuum and spot tidy mattresses to keep health.
- Prevent overcrowding: Make sure the bed is not overloaded with toys, clothing, or other products.
6. FAQs
Q1: What age is appropriate for kids to oversleep bunk beds?A1: Most
experts suggest that kids under the age of six should not sleep on the leading bunk due to safety issues regarding falls.
Q2: Can bunk beds suit any space size?A2: While bunk beds
are designed to save space, they still need sufficient ceiling height for safety. Typically, a space must have at least 7.5 to 8 feet of ceiling height. Q3: Are bunk beds safe for toddlers?A3: While some bunk beds are developed specifically for young children,
a lot of experts recommend that children under the age of six need to utilize the bottom bunk for safety. Q4: How do I clean a bunk bed?A4: Regular cleansing can be done using a moist cloth for the wooden or
metal surfaces. Mattresses should
